Have you ever found yourself stuck in the same emotional pattern and wondered… why does this keep happening to me? In this powerful and thought-provoking episode of It’s a Mindset, I’m joined by psychologist and consultant Vaibhav Ranglani, who is based in India and works with smart, ambitious people feeling emotionally exhausted, overwhelmed and stuck in cycles of stress and overthinking. This conversation is a compassionate but honest reality check about the patterns, beliefs and behaviours that may be keeping us stuck — and what it really looks like to take responsibility for our inner world.
